Q: Is 11,443,340 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 11,443,340 is a composite number.

Why is 11,443,340 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 11,443,340 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 5 10 20 31 62 124 155 310 620 18,457 36,914 73,828 92,285 184,570 369,140 572,167 1,144,334 2,288,668 2,860,835 5,721,670 and 11,443,340, with no remainder.

Since 11,443,340 cannot be divided by just 1 and 11,443,340, it is a composite number.
